MayaFlux 0.4.0
Digital-First Multimedia Processing Framework
Loading...
Searching...
No Matches

◆ occupied_fabrics()

std::vector< uint32_t > MayaFlux::Nexus::Expanse::occupied_fabrics ( ) const
inline

All fabric ids that currently have at least one occupant inside this Expanse.

Definition at line 123 of file Expanse.hpp.

124 {
125 std::vector<uint32_t> result;
126 result.reserve(m_occupants_by_fabric.size());
127 for (const auto& [fid, _] : m_occupants_by_fabric)
128 result.push_back(fid);
129 return result;
130 }
std::unordered_map< uint32_t, std::unordered_set< uint32_t > > m_occupants_by_fabric
Definition Expanse.hpp:155